Suggest Treatment For Typhoid

default
Posted on Mon, 5 Jan 2015
Question: Hello, I have a friend in the Lohare area and she has typhoid, I need to recommend a doctor that specializes in this disease and any recommendations for treatment/ steps she needs to take would be appreciated
She is actually 40 years old. She is taking Cipnolone ( Ciprofloxacin) and Sharin Silymarin syrup.
doctor
Answered by Dr. Ivo Ditah (43 minutes later)
Brief Answer:
Ciprofloxacin, 500mg twice daily for 10days!

Detailed Answer:
Hi and thank you so much for this query.

I am so sorry to hear your friend has typhoid. Typhoid fever is a water borne disease caused by a germ called salmonella typhi. This is gotten by eating or drinking contaminated food.

How was she diagnosed with typhoid? Treatment consist in administering antibiotics. Ciprofloxacin is the most commonly used with high degree of success. Paying great attention to her source of water would be a great preventive measure. Also, let her avoid close contacts with others as this is a contagious disease.

Brief Answer:
Typhoid doesn't require a specilaist!

Detailed Answer:
Hi,

Typhoid is commonly addressed by primary care physicians/ internal medicine specialists. Unless something else comes up, she doesn't require the services of a specialist. The most solicited specialist in this case would be an infectiologist but it is not necessary at this time.
